Open In App

What is AI Model ?

Last Updated : 09 Jun, 2024
Comments
Improve
Suggest changes
Like Article
Like
Report

In today's digital age, "artificial intelligence" (AI) has become widely known, often bringing to mind thoughts of futuristic robots and highly automated systems. However, at the heart of AI lies a fundamental concept: The AI model. But What exactly is an AI model, and how does it function? In this article, we delve into the intricacies of AI models, exploring their definition, creation process, components, applications, and future directions.

What-is-AI-Model-copy
AI Model

What is Artificial Intelligence(AI)?

Artificial intelligence (AI) is a wide-ranging branch of computer science concerned with building smart machines capable of performing tasks that typically require human intelligence. An Artificial intelligence (AI) system that is trained with varying amounts of predefined and undefined data as examples.

What are AI Models?

AI programs primarily recognize patterns and provide results based on having previously reviewed examples of the patterns that deal with the topic (voice recognition, machine vision, etc.). AI models use neural network architectures to learn and produce results. AI models are complex mathematical and computational techniques to process vast amounts of data and extract meaningful insights. The term AI model encompasses a wide range of techniques and approaches used in artificial intelligence that include machine learning, deep learning , and neural networks. These models are trained on diverse dataset to learn from examples and derive patterns that enable them to perform specific tasks.

How Does AI Models Works?

AI models are like students who excel at finding patterns from information they are given. This information, the data, is the foundation of everything an AI model does.

There are two main types of data used in AI models:

  • Training data: This is the massive dataset the model is fed during the training process. It can include text, images, videos, numbers, or any other format relevant to the task the model is designed for. The quality and quantity of training data heavily influence the model's performance.
  • Input data: Once trained, the model is presented with new, unseen data. This data format should be similar to the training data. Based on the patterns learned during training, the model analyzes the input data and generates an output, such as a prediction or a decision.

AI Model Training Process

The training process is where the AI model transforms from a blank slate into a pattern-recognition master. Here's a breakdown:

  1. Data Preparation: The training data goes through a cleaning and pre-processing stage to ensure consistency and usability for the model.
  2. Feeding the Model: The prepared data is fed into the AI model through a specific algorithm. Think of it like feeding problems and solutions to a student.
  3. Pattern Recognition: The algorithm analyzes the data, searching for underlying patterns and relationships between different data points. Imagine the student noticing patterns in how to solve the problems.
  4. Adjusting the Model: Based on the analysis, the model adjusts its internal parameters to better represent the discovered patterns. This is like the student refining their approach based on their understanding.
  5. Iteration and Refinement: Steps 2-4 are repeated numerous times with different batches of training data. With each iteration, the model becomes more skilled at recognizing the patterns. This is similar to the student practicing and improving over time.

Components of an AI Model

An AI model can be thought of as having three main components:

  • Algorithms: These are the mathematical formulas and rules that define the model's behavior and how it processes information.
  • Data: The training data provides the raw material for the model to learn from and build its predictive abilities.
  • Parameters: These are adjustable elements within the model that are fine-tuned during training to optimize its performance.

Applications of AI Models

The applications of AI models are vast and ever-growing, impacting various aspects of our lives. Here are a few examples:

  • Image and video recognition: From unlocking your phone with your face to self-driving cars navigating the streets, AI models power image and video recognition.
  • Natural language processing (NLP): Powers chatbots that answer your questions, machine translation that breaks down language barriers, and sentiment analysis in social media.
  • Recommender systems: Whether it's suggesting movies you might enjoy or recommending products you might need, AI models power the personalized recommendations we encounter online and in stores.
  • Predictive maintenance: By analyzing sensor data, AI models can predict equipment failure in factories or power grids, preventing costly downtime.
  • Fraud detection: AI models can help identify suspicious financial transactions and protect against cybercrime by analyzing vast amounts of data in real-time.

Challenges and Considerations in AI Models

While AI models offer immense potential, they also come with challenges:

  1. Bias: AI models can inherit bias from the data they are trained on, leading to discriminatory outcomes. Mitigating bias requires careful data selection and training techniques.
  2. Explainability: Understanding how an AI model arrives at a decision can be complex, making it difficult to trust its results in critical applications.
  3. Security and privacy: AI models that handle sensitive data raise concerns about security breaches and privacy violations. Robust security measures are essential.

How to maintain data privacy in AI Models?

Data privacy is a major concern in AI/ML models, as these models rely heavily on data to function. Here are some key strategies to maintain data privacy:

1. Data Minimization and Anonymization:

  • Minimize data collection: Only collect the data necessary for the specific task at hand. Avoid collecting extraneous information that isn't vital for the model's function.
  • Anonymization: Remove personally identifiable information (PII) from the data before training the model. Techniques like k-anonymity ensure a data point cannot be linked back to a specific individual.

2. Secure Data Storage and Processing:

  • Encryption: Encrypt data at rest (stored) and in transit (being transferred) to minimize the risk of unauthorized access.
  • Access control: Implement strict access control mechanisms to limit who can access and use the training data.

3. Privacy-Preserving Techniques:

  • Differential Privacy: This technique adds controlled noise to the data during training, making it statistically impossible to determine if a specific individual's data point is included in the model.
  • Federated Learning: This approach trains the model on decentralized devices without sharing the raw data. The devices only share model updates, protecting individual data privacy.
  • Homomorphic Encryption: This allows computations to be performed on encrypted data, eliminating the need to decrypt sensitive information during training.

4. Transparency and User Control:

  • Explainability: Strive to develop models that are interpretable, allowing users to understand how the model arrives at its decisions. This builds trust and helps identify potential biases.
  • User consent: Be transparent about how data is collected and used for AI models. Obtain informed consent from users whenever possible.

5. Model Security:

  • Adversarial attacks: These attacks attempt to manipulate the model's output by feeding it specially crafted data. Implement robust security measures to prevent such attacks.
  • Regular monitoring: Continuously monitor the model's performance and identify potential privacy risks or biases that may emerge over time.

List of the Most Popular AI Models

List of the most popular AI Models are as follows:

  1. Deep Neural Networks (DNNs)
  2. Long Short-Term Memory (LSTM)
  3. Generative Adversarial Networks (GANs)
  4. Decision Trees
  5. Support Vector Machines (SVMs)
  6. K-Nearest Neighbors (KNN)
  7. XGBoost

Conclusion

AI models are powerful tools shaping our world. By understanding their creation, components, applications, and challenges, we can navigate the potential and limitations of this transformative technology. As AI continues to evolve, responsible development and ethical considerations will be crucial in harnessing its power for good.


Next Article
Article Tags :

Similar Reads